Colossi of Memnon šŸ—æāœØ - Luxor's 3,400-Year-Old "Influencers"

These 18m-tall twin giants have been wowing travelers for 3,400 years—even the ancient Greeks thought they were the mythical king Memnon! Here’s how to visit like a pro: 🌟 Why They Matter: • Originally Pharaoh Amenhotep III’s temple guardians—now all that remains of his vanished mortuary complex. • North statue "sang" at dawn (wind through cracks!) until Romans fixed it.
